The Arizona Daily Star, Tucson, 30 January 2018
MATTHEWS, Scott A.
8/27/1962 - 1/17/2018
Maintenance Supervisor, Handyman; Devoted man to God, Skilled with his hands, Lover of Mother Ocean. Scott Passed away the evening of January 17, 2018 with his son, Tyee; first wife, Linda and friends by his side.

Preceded by his father, Dr. David Matthews and mother Donna Yohn.

Born and raised in Tucson, attended Lulu Walker Elementary. He was passionate about the ocean and music as he had grown up.

In September of 1982 he met and fell in love with Linda, they were together for years. Scott and Linda were married in April of 1987; had their son, Tyee, in June the same year.

In the '80s he worked construction - 1988 Scott was involved in the U of A Skybox being built. He left the construction business shortly after; entering Apartment Maintenance throughout the '90s and early 2000's. 2004 he started his own business; "Mr. Scott Handyman Service."
